Office Copy of a Bargain and Sale

Description: To make a Tenant to the Precipe for suffering a Recovery of the manor of Binstead Popham, Hants., and of a capital messuage, farm and lands called Hill River farm, and of a messuage, farm and lands called Lower Farm at Binsted, Hants.; also of a messuage, farm and lands called Blackhamsley, p. Brockenhurst, Hants., and of Vinings farm, p. Boldre, Hants.; also of East End farm, p. Boldre, Hants., and its tithes; and of houses in Moorfields, p. St.Leonard Shoreditch, Middx., which yield a total rent of £388; also of a capital messuage of Pilewell, p. Boldre, Hants., and such lands as were settled on the marriage of Sir James Worsley, Bart., decd., to Dame Rochael, his late wife, and of Wolhampton farm and its tithes, and of Pitts Deep farm, p. Boldre, Hants.; all late in occ. of Sir James Worsley, Bart., decd., or his undertenants; Also of the manor of Shalfleet and Chessell, and the capital messuage and lands called Shalfleet Farm and also the saltworks, p. Shalfleet, I.W.; also of the messuage, farm and lands called Chessell farm; also of the messuage, farm and lands called Dodpitts; all late in occ. of Sir James Worsley or his undertenants [blank] Collins and Thomas Hollis; Also of the tithes of Appuldurcombe farm, p. Godshill, in occ. of (1); also of the tithes of Span farm, in occ. of John Phillips, of Redhill farm, in occ. of James White, of Dolcoppice farm, in occ. of John Caws, of Yard farm, in occ. of [blank] Wearn, widow, of Upper Bobbertson and Todhill farms, in occ. of Thomas Jackson, of Park, Saynham and Sandford farms, in occ. of Thomas Jackson, of Extons farm, in occ. of Abraham Cole, of Dean farm and Wath Barns, in occ. of William Symans, of Week farm, in occ. of James Pain, and of Lake farm, in occ. of [blank] Wearn, widow; all. p. Godshill, I.W.; Also of the tithes of Southford, in occ. of John Sanders, of Sibbecks, in occ. of James Atrill, of Moorhills farm, in occ. of Robert Gillingham, of Downcourt, in occ. of Abraham Colnutt, of Mill Place farm, in occ. of John Sanders, of Arthurs or Chambers farm, in occ. of William Arthur, of Blows farm, in occ. of William Sharp, of Pains farm, in occ. of Henry Pain, of Newmans, in occ. of John Caws, of Water Acres, in occ. of David Jones, of Upper House or Popes farm, in occ. of James Hayles, of Strattle farm, in occ. of Philip Caws, of Thorn Place farm, in occ. of Robert Young, of Horngate farm, in occ. of John Woodnutt, of Ludbrook or Bridge farm, in occ. of George King, of ½a. in occ. of William Russell, of Aylesbury farm, in occ. of John Sanders, of Willistones farm, in occ. of William Harley, of Leighs farm, in occ. of Robert Young, and of Old Park farm, in occ. of Mary Harvey, widow; all p. Whitwell, I.W. Also of the tithes of Ash farm, Berryl, Jolliffes and Westmores farms, in occ. of William Russell and James Young, and of Upperhouse, Lowerhouse and Grews farms, in occ. of James Gray and James Young, all ps. Godshill and Whitwell, I.W.; Also of the tithes of St.Lawrence farm, in occ. of Mary Hunt, of Wrongs or Bank farm, in occ. of James Colman, of Goddards farm, in occ. of John Harvey, of Edwards farm, in occ. of John Colman, and of 1½a. in occ. of Thomas Hunt, Thomas Dyer and William Maskett [sic], all p. St.Lawrence, I.W.; Also of all other tithes due to (1) formerly due to Sir Robert Worsley, Bart., decd., in ps. Godshill, Whitwell' and St.Lawrence, I.W. (1) Sir Richard Worsley of Appuldurcombe, I.W., Bart. (2) Thomas Strangways of Grays Inn, Middx., gent. (3) James Worsley of Steabury [sic], I.W., Esq. Also: (a) Office Copy of a Common Recovery, Hilary Term 1773.
